LAHORE: Four robbers were allegedly killed in a police encounter on Saturday in the city's Harbanspura area, while two managed to escape.

Police acting on a tip-off that the robbers had created a blockade around the area reached at the site and were fired upon by the robbers. The robbers were killed in retaliatory fire by police, while two people were injured in the cross-fire.

The robbers were wanted in various robbery and murder incidents. They were also the involved in the killing of a man during robbery on August 24 in the area, police said.

The robbers had on Wednesday shot dead a man during a robbery and snatched Rs0.2 million from him.

Faisal was enroute to the cattle market to buy a sacrificial animal for Eid-ul-Azha when he encountered the two robbers.

Police claim the robbers opened fire at him after the victim resisted the robbery and fled the crime scene immediately with the cash. Faisal died on spot.
